Table press machines, also known as tablet presses, are used to compress powdered ingredients into solid tablets of precise weights and sizes. These machines use compression force to form tablets by pressing the powder between two punches. The Tablets Design Punch (TDP) and the Triangular Tablet Design Punch (THTP) are common types of punches used in table press machines to create tablets of different shapes and sizes. The TDP punch is widely used for manufacturing round tablets, while the THTP punch is used for producing triangular tablets.

On the other hand, capsule filling machines are used to fill empty gelatin or vegetarian capsules with powdered medications. These machines automate the process of filling capsules, ensuring accurate dosing and reducing the risk of human error. Capsule filling machines come in various models, including manual, semi-automatic, and automatic machines, each offering different levels of production capacity and efficiency.

Furthermore, the maintenance and calibration of table press machines and capsule filling machines are essential to ensure their optimal performance. Regular cleaning, lubrication, and inspection of machine parts are necessary to prevent cross-contamination and maintain product quality. Calibration of these machines is also vital to ensure accurate dosing and tablet/capsule uniformity.

Tablet press machines, such as the TDP model, are essential in the production of tablets for oral administration. These machines are capable of compressing powdered ingredients into solid tablets of uniform size and weight. The TDP machine operates by feeding the powder blend into a die cavity and using punches to compress the powder into the desired tablet shape. This process ensures precise dosing and consistency in each tablet, meeting the strict regulatory standards of the pharmaceutical industry.

On the other hand, capsule filling machines, like the THDP, are instrumental in the encapsulation of powdered or granulated materials. These machines streamline the process of filling empty capsules with the desired medication, simplifying the production of capsule-based formulations. The THDP machine operates by separating empty capsules, filling them with the medication, and sealing the capsules to ensure product integrity. This automated process not only increases production efficiency but also reduces the risk of contamination and human error.
